Kashmir University postpones all exams on December 28
SRINAGAR (KIMS) — In view of inclement weather conditions in the Kashmir Valley, the University of Kashmir has postponed all examinations scheduled for Saturday, December 28. According to an official communiqué, all examinations of the University of Kashmir scheduled for December 28, 2024, stand postponed. Fresh dates for the postponed papers will be notified separately.
